How to Watch Pistons vs Heat: Live Stream NBA, TV Channel
With playoff positioning on the line in the Eastern Conference, the Detroit Pistons (38-31) make the trip down south to face the reeling Miami Heat (29-39), who are still in control of their playoff destiny.

After a fantastic stretch surrounding the All-Star break in which the Pistons won eight consecutive games, they’ve settled into a mediocre run, going 5-5 over their last 10 games. Most recently, they went on the road and demolished the New Orleans Pelicans 127-81, behind Cade Cunningham’s 24 points and eight assists. Simone Fontecchio nearly had a perfect game off the bench, scoring 23 points on 9-for-10 from the field and 5-for-5 from the 3-point line.
While the Heat have been struggling mightily, there is a silver lining in that they are 5.5 games clear of the No. 11 seed Toronto Raptors. Having lost eight games in a row, the Heat need a feel-good win to get them back in the right mindset heading into playoff time. In their most recent outing, they lost 116-95 to the New York Knicks, with Duncan Robinson and Tyler Herro combining to score 42 points.
This will be the final of four matchups this season between the Heat and Pistons, with the Pistons winning the last two matchups in overtime.
